United Steel

CRM/Marketplace Platform
CRM platform

Overview

The web marketplace platform helps steel suppliers to promote their companies, generate sales leads as well as helps steel buyers to find the steel they need as per their requirement.
It allows users to post inquiries about the capabilities of metal they seek. Sellers can also post the capability of their metals, process of creation, and other details about the metal offerings.
Quotations can be generated for each buyer if required with a certain amount of quantity. A Dashboard to view the sales and other reports from the system is available for each user as well as an admin user.

Technology

  • Spring Cloud with Netflix OSS
  • Apache Cassandra
  • Docker
  • Kubernetes
  • AWS
  • Jenkins CI/CD
  • Git
  • Java 1.8+
  • Spring Security
  • Elasticsearch

Key Technical Challenges:

  • Quotation generation based on different parameters
  • Real-time notification engine for updates
  • Integration with SendGrid for email notifications
  • CSV-file generation with highlighted formulas for complex quotations reports

Business + Technical Points:

  • Inquiry Section / Inquiry detail page
  • Filtering Suppliers by given filters
  • Dashboard reports generation
  • Profile page for providers
  • Quotation reports generations
  • Notification system for updates